Dead Ground by Justin Warren
A quiet farmhouse. Four dead. One survivor. Dylan Harper thought all his problems died that night. He was wrong.
Ten years have passed and Detective Harper has moved far away. But the memories of that night still haunt him. They keep him awake, constantly checking the shadows as if the ghosts are still with him. He had vowed never to go back. Never to set foot on that dead ground ever again. But a case has come up that requires his expertise. A newspaper journalist, vanished without a trace from the same general area, the local authorities fresh out of leads. Detective Harper is told the case is his. Turning it down is not an option.
As Harper returns to the small town where everything went so horribly wrong all those years ago, he instantly knows something is wrong. Someone is watching him. Someone with a long memory and a sick grudge. One thing is crystal clear. Whoever is out there, is out for revenge, and they won’t rest until Harper is dead. The list of suspects is long and Harper has no idea where to start looking. With the help of his new partner he begins to unravel a twisted set of clues that will lead him down dark and dangerous avenues. As the tension escalates and the body count rises, Harper realizes he must finally confront his personal demons if he hopes to make it out alive.
